**The Engineering and Technology (E&T) branch is seeking a skilled Principal Materials Officer (Audit & Surveillance) Who is responsible for conducting audit and surveillance activities on departmental projects across Queensland will also be tasked with communicating with external stakeholders, as well as undertaking audits on asphalt plant and laboratory operations throughout the state. Ensuring compliance with both departmental and Australian standards, this role involves providing expert advice on interpreting standards, procedures, and protocols.
This role will be required to undertake interstate travel as required and will also be required to work a combination of day, afternoon and night shifts in accordance with the Shift Work Provisions of the Queensland Public Service Award - State.

Mandatory Requirements
- Possession of a 'C' Class driver's licence. Driving TMR vehicles to project job sites is a mandatory requirement of the role.
Highly Desirable Requirements
- Possession of Certificate IV in Laboratory Techniques or a Diploma of Laboratory Technology or equivalent from a recognised tertiary institution or registered training organisation.
- 2 years' experience in the Construction Materials Testing industry, with knowledge in asphalt testing, production plants and / or paving operations.
- Demonstrated ability to conduct investigations and/or technical audit activities. A sound knowledge of NATA requirements and the AS ISO/IEC 17025:2018 standard is highly desirable
